Understanding Volvo's Plug-In Hybrid Technology

Volvo's Plug-In Hybrid (PHEV) powertrains combine a potent gasoline engine with an electric motor and rechargeable battery pack. This allows you to drive purely on electric power for a limited range, typically 20-30 miles, before the gasoline engine seamlessly engages. With a PHEV, you can recharge the battery by plugging it into a home charger or public charging station, enabling you to maximize your electric driving and minimize fuel consumption. Volvo PHEVs deliver an exceptionally smooth, quiet ride when in electric mode and impressive performance when the gasoline engine joins in.

Exploring Volvo's Mild Hybrid System

Unlike their PHEV vehicles, the Volvo Mild Hybrid models do not have a plug-in charging capability. Instead, they employ a 48-volt battery and integrated starter generator to provide an electric boost to the gasoline engine. The mild hybrid system recovers energy during braking and coasting, storing it in the battery for later use. This enhances efficiency by allowing the engine to shut off when the car is stopped and providing extra power during acceleration. While Mild Hybrids can't drive solely on electric power like PHEVs, they still offer improved fuel economy and reduced emissions compared to traditional gasoline engines.

Volvo Models Available with Plug-In Hybrid and Mild Hybrid Powertrains

Volvo has an impressive Plug-In Hybrid and Mild Hybrid lineup. PHEV powertrains are available on the luxurious S60 and S90 sedans, the versatile V60 and V90 wagons, and the stylish XC60 and XC90 SUVs. These models provide the ultimate efficiency, performance, and electric driving capability.

For those seeking enhanced efficiency without plug-in charging, Volvo's Mild Hybrid powertrains are offered on the S60, S90, XC60, and XC90 models.
